summaryrefslogtreecommitdiffhomepage
path: root/lib/axlsx/workbook
diff options
context:
space:
mode:
Diffstat (limited to 'lib/axlsx/workbook')
-rw-r--r--lib/axlsx/workbook/workbook.rb4
-rw-r--r--lib/axlsx/workbook/worksheet/worksheet.rb2
-rw-r--r--lib/axlsx/workbook/worksheet/worksheet_hyperlinks.rb2
3 files changed, 4 insertions, 4 deletions
diff --git a/lib/axlsx/workbook/workbook.rb b/lib/axlsx/workbook/workbook.rb
index ec80d6dc..2c6e0491 100644
--- a/lib/axlsx/workbook/workbook.rb
+++ b/lib/axlsx/workbook/workbook.rb
@@ -171,7 +171,7 @@ module Axlsx
# @see Comment
# @return [Comments]
def comments
- worksheets.map { |sheet| sheet.comments }.compact
+ worksheets.map(&:comments).compact
end
# The styles associated with this workbook
@@ -369,7 +369,7 @@ module Axlsx
# generates a shared string object against all cells in all worksheets.
# @return [SharedStringTable]
def shared_strings
- SharedStringsTable.new(worksheets.collect { |ws| ws.cells }, xml_space)
+ SharedStringsTable.new(worksheets.collect(&:cells), xml_space)
end
# The xml:space attribute for the worksheet.
diff --git a/lib/axlsx/workbook/worksheet/worksheet.rb b/lib/axlsx/workbook/worksheet/worksheet.rb
index aaeadb11..1ece3138 100644
--- a/lib/axlsx/workbook/worksheet/worksheet.rb
+++ b/lib/axlsx/workbook/worksheet/worksheet.rb
@@ -760,7 +760,7 @@ module Axlsx
raise ArgumentError, (ERR_SHEET_NAME_CHARACTER_FORBIDDEN % name) if WORKSHEET_NAME_FORBIDDEN_CHARS.any? { |char| name.include? char }
name = Axlsx::coder.encode(name)
- sheet_names = @workbook.worksheets.reject { |s| s == self }.map { |s| s.name }
+ sheet_names = @workbook.worksheets.reject { |s| s == self }.map(&:name)
raise ArgumentError, (ERR_DUPLICATE_SHEET_NAME % name) if sheet_names.include?(name)
end
diff --git a/lib/axlsx/workbook/worksheet/worksheet_hyperlinks.rb b/lib/axlsx/workbook/worksheet/worksheet_hyperlinks.rb
index f19630f8..334b59da 100644
--- a/lib/axlsx/workbook/worksheet/worksheet_hyperlinks.rb
+++ b/lib/axlsx/workbook/worksheet/worksheet_hyperlinks.rb
@@ -24,7 +24,7 @@ module Axlsx
def relationships
return [] if empty?
- map { |hyperlink| hyperlink.relationship }
+ map(&:relationship)
end
# seralize the collection of hyperlinks